About $1B of Bitcoin comes out of hibernation
An anonymous user has moved almost $1 billion of BTC for the first time in five years

69,370 BTC (worth almost $1 billion at the time of transfer) has been moved from an address linked with the Silk Road site that was shut down in 2013. The wallet address is the fourth largest and has been dormant for the past five years.

Bitcoin Optech Newsletter #122
Quote
This week’s newsletter summarizes a discussion about bi-directional upfront fees for LN and relays the results of a small survey among experts about their preferences for taproot activation. Also included are our regular sections with updates about various projects.
